Description
Elevate your audio game with the Shure VP83 LensHopper™ Camera-Mount Condenser Microphone, a compact yet powerful tool for creators who demand pristine sound quality. Designed to seamlessly mount on DSLR cameras and HD camcorders, this versatile shotgun mic captures every nuance with crystal clarity. Whether you're filming a documentary or recording a live event, the VP83 is engineered with a supercardioid/lobar polar pattern for exceptional off-axis noise rejection, ensuring your recordings are free from ambient distractions.
Its integrated Rycote Lyre shock mount minimizes handling noise while a built-in highpass filter cuts out low-frequency rumble, making it perfect for dynamic environments. The three-position gain switch allows for quick adjustments, offering flexibility to accommodate various recording settings. Built with durable all-metal construction, the VP83 is as rugged as it is reliable, promising to withstand the rigors of professional use. For those looking to capture high-definition audio with ease and precision, the Shure VP83 LensHopper is your go-to microphone.
Key Features:
- Supercardioid/lobar polar pattern for superior off-axis noise rejection
- Electret condenser cartridge for detailed, superb-sounding audio
- Integrated Rycote Lyre shockmount for noise suppression
- Built-in highpass filter to eliminate low-frequency rumble
- Three-position gain switch (-10 dB pad, 0, +20 dB boost)
- Durable, all-metal construction
- Up to 130 hours of operation on a single AA battery
- Fixed connection cable with a 3.5 mm jack plug
- Includes foam windscreen and integrated hot shoe adapter

Shure VP83 LensHopper™ Camera-Mount Condenser Microphone User ManualProduct specs
| Microphone Type | Shotgun Condenser |
| Mono/Stereo | Mono |
| Polar Pattern | Supercardioid/Lobar |
| Frequency Response | 50Hz-20kHz |
| Max SPL | 129dB SPL |
| Output Impedance | 171 ohms |
| Signal to Noise Ratio | 76.6dB (A weighted) |
| Self Noise | 17.4dB (A weighted) |
| Sensitivity | -36.5dBV/Pa (14.9mV) |
| Pads | -10dB |
| Power | 1 x AA battery |
| Connector | 1/8" TRS plug |
| Weight | 0.29 lbs. |

Reviews
PROS
-
Exceptional performance when fitted to cameras like Canon EOS 70D
-
Operates with a single AA battery for convenience
-
Superior sound quality compared to other camera mics of similar size
-
Suitable for professional events due to easy usability
-
Compact size ideal for DSLR users
-
Offers three volume settings and a control light for easy monitoring
-
Long battery life with universal AA battery
-
Features a Rycote Lyre mount effectively eliminating handling noise
-
Quality construction, durable for frequent use
-
Includes a windscreen that significantly reduces low-intensity wind noise
CONS
-
Sound quality is good but not very good; tends to have many highs and slight dryness
-
May produce a low level of inherent noise, possibly due to camera preamp compatibility issues
-
Ineffective against strong wind noise, which is audible in recordings
